NTT Communications Corporation announced today that it will begin offering web application firewalls (WAF) used in both NTT Com’s Enterprise Cloud service and the private-cloud infrastructure of enterprises or service infrastructure of cloud providers. The new function will enable enterprises to use WAF, in addition to basic security functions such as Intrusion Prevention System (IPS) and URL filtering, to deploy speedy, affordable security measures for websites operated on cloud infrastructure.NTT Com launched a one-stop unified threat management (UTM) service as an Enterprise Cloud’s optional base in Japan this past January.
The service, which combines IPS software for virtual environments, URL filtering, anti-virus, spam mail prevention for web and email and managed security for enterprise cloud infrastructure and cloud providers’ service infrastructure, will now be expanded in France, Germany, Spain and the U.K from September 30, and additional countries thereafter. This new function as an Enterprise Cloud’s optional base, known as Integrated Security Appliance: Web Security (WAF), beginning September 30 in Japan and from December overseas.
